Default Design-Build Renovation of Building 4216

This proposed procurement is unrestricted; the NAICS is 236220 with a size standard of $31,000,000.00. Design-Build Renovation of Building 4216, Fort George G. Meade, Maryland is being advertised as a Request for Proposal (RFP). This request for proposal requires separate technical and cost proposals to be evaluated based on Best Value for award of the project. Competitive proposals will be evaluated based on the evaluation criteria set forth in the solicitation package. Estimated cost of construction is between $1,000,000.00 and $5,000,000.00. Work under this project consists of comprehensive renovation of Building 4216 to support new tenants. Features of work include architectural, comprehensive interior design services, upgrade/replacement of mechanical systems, structural, electrical upgrades/replacement, electronic security, communications, plumbing, fire protection, fire pump w/ water line extension, fire suppression/alarm systems, some window replacement, miscellaneous roof/flashing repairs, mold/asbestos abatement, elevator construction, exterior egress stair/ramps, and general code compliance. Large business firms are required to submit a subcontracting plan with their proposals. A subcontracting plan will be consistent with Section 806 (b) of PL 100-180, PL 95-507, and PL 99-661. A minimum of 65% of the total planned subcontracting dollars shall be placed with small business concerns. At least 20% of total planned subcontracting dollars shall be placed with Small disadvantaged businesses (SDB), including Historically Black Colleges and Universities or Minority Institutions; 10% with Women-owned small businesses (WOSB); 3% shall be placed with Hubzone Small Businesses (HubSB), 3% with Veteran-owned small businesses (VOSB); and 3 % with Service Disabled Veteran-owned small businesses (SDV).
